Core Meaning

The sinking car in your dream represents a profound sense of instability or loss of control in your waking life. The car, a symbol of direction and movement, sinking into water specifically denotes a feeling that your carefully planned path is dissolving or being overwhelmed by circumstances beyond your control. This dream often indicates a struggle with maintaining stability in your personal or professional endeavors. The water element in this dream can symbolize emotions or unconscious thoughts that are rising and threatening to overwhelm your conscious plans and efforts. It's a powerful image of being adrift, without a clear direction or sense of security.

Psychological Perspective

Psychologically, a sinking car dream often points to anxiety about powerlessness or helplessness in specific situations. It may reflect feelings of being trapped or overwhelmed by responsibilities, commitments, or external pressures. This dream can surface during times of significant change, like starting a new job, entering a relationship, or facing a major decision. It's important to consider the context and your personal associations with cars and water to fully understand the dream's message. Professional help from a therapist or counselor might be beneficial if these feelings persist and significantly impact your daily life.
